Could
a song with such a simple chorus like that embellished with
moanings and groans be ever regarded by serious critics as innovative and
groundbreaking? That's exactly what
three barely known foreign musicians based in Germany
accomplished in 1975. "LOVE TO LOVE YOU BABY", an
amazing erotic tinted 16'30" tour-de-force by black
american singer Donna Summer and producers Giorgio Moroder and
Pete Bellotte, have passed the test of time. Today, that once
controversial song is acclaimed as one of the most important pop
songs of all times. This page and the following 3 ones celebrate the 30th
